antipsychotic is the drug which regulates your thinking, perception and mood. also it may be used for various other reasons. The generation of antipsychotics just determines its time of invention of molecule - both of these are efficacious and good medicines.

It is not advisable to take clozapine only for Sleep. There are several other alternatives to use to improve sleep especially if you find risperidone is helping to improve your condition and there are no major side effects. If so Please stay on risperidone and ask your Psychiatrist to add sleeping tablet.
